      Clark Atlanta hired Terry Sims to be their next HC. He was the head coach at FCS Bethune-Cookman from 2015-2022.

                Morehouse has named Brad Sherrod as their new head coach. He was most recently HC at NAIA Texas Wesleyan and led them to consecutive playoff berths in his only two seasons there. I didn't even realize the Maroon Tigers had a vacancy-- apparently they parted ways with their old HC back in December, and it just flew under everyone's radar.
